Some carbide burrs have a coating which will help increase the life of the burr and make improvements to its general performance. Widespread coatings include titanium, diamond, and aluminum.

Preferably, you will commence in a lessen speed and raise as you go together; on the other hand, in the event you find your burr is chipping, it is a image you are going as well sluggish.

Generally Guantee that you keep the burr touring the slicing area the utmost amount of money as possible. When the metallic burr is remaining even now for much too extensive, this tends to lead to clogging and stop it from digging and jabbing into your get the job done, leaving a rough occupation with noticeable marks.

Carbide burrs, the two single and double-cut, can be found in An array of Proportions and kinds. To obtain the right equipment for A variety of functions, It really is perfect to purchase a set of burrs that includes a number of shapes and sizes.

The ending of different like it types of metal moulds, the finishing of cast gates for vane wheels, along with the chamfering, roughing, and channeling of many forms of equipment parts are all popular utilizes for File Arc spherical head carbide burrs. They might be accustomed to artistically engrave a variety of steel and nonmetal sections.

Double-cut burrs have two flutes that Lower product in reverse Instructions, which makes them ideal for shaping and taking away materials. The cross-slicing motion on the double-cut burr makes it additional intense than the single-Lower burr, and it's best utilized for much larger material removal.
